Abstract:
The invention is directed to a method for improving the mechanical behavior of a metallic body (4) comprising an internal volume for a fluid and at least one threaded connecting port (6, 8) to said internal volume, the method comprising a step of treatment by autofrettage of the internal volume by applying a pressure to a liquid inside said volume. The autofrettage step comprises closing the internal volume by screwing a plug (28) to each the at least one threaded connecting port (8), so that the thread(s) of said port(s) is/are also subject to the autofrettage treatment. The invention is also directed to a body (4) resulting from such a treatment, with compressive stresses at the root of one of the most carrying turns of the thread of each of the connecting ports. The compressive stresses improve the fatigue behavior of the body.
Abstract:
The invention is directed to a valve actuating device comprising a body with a bore and a bottom, an actuating element sealingly housed in the bore of the body and forming a first chamber with the body, a piston sealingly extending through a bore in the actuating element, the piston and bore delimiting a second actuating chamber, a passage for an auxiliary fluid between the first and second chambers so that a movement of the piston in the bore of the actuating member can increase the pressure in the first chamber and move the actuating element. The fluid passage comprises a restriction and a check-valve, both arranged in parallel, so as to limit the flow of the auxiliary fluid from the second chamber to the first chamber.
Abstract:
The invention is directed to a device (2) for regulating the pressure and/or flow of pressurized gas, comprising a body (4) with a gas inlet (6), a gas outlet (8) and a gas passage (10, 26) connecting the outlet (8) with the inlet (6), a gas shut-off device comprising a seat (22) in the passage (10) and a movable closure element (24) cooperating with said seat (22) and a piston (12) carrying the closure element (24) and delimiting with the body (4) a low pressure chamber (28) downstream of the shut-off device (22, 24). The body (4) comprises a first portion (41) with the seat (22) and the inlet (6) and a second portion (42) housing the piston (12) and delimiting the low pressure chamber (28). The second portion (42) is movable relative to the first portion (41) between a closed position, and an open position.
Abstract:
The invention is directed to a device (1) and a process for dissolving a gas into a liquid like carbonating a water based beverage, comprising a pump (4) for the liquid, a mixing venture nozzle (8) with a main inlet (10) fluidly connected to the pump (4), at least one side inlet (14) connectable to a source of pressurized gas (6), and an outlet. The device (1) comprises also a conical flow restrictor (24) fluidly downstream of the mixing venture nozzle (8), and a pipe (20) of a length of at least 0.5 m fluidly interconnected between the mixing venture nozzle (8) and the flow restrictor (24).
Abstract:
The invention is directed to a closing member of a valve, for example of a gas valve, comprising a body generally circular around a longitudinal axis and with a shoulder, a rubber seal packing disposed around the body on the shoulder and a sleeve disposed around the seal packing and the shoulder. The body comprises a longitudinally extending surface adjacent the shoulder and receiving the seal packing, the surface comprising at least one recess filled by the seal packing.
Abstract:
The invention is directed to a valve for a compressed gas cylinder, comprising: a valve body with an inlet, an outlet and a passage connecting the inlet with the outlet; a shut-off device of the passage with an actuating pin extending in the passage; a check-valve between the shut-off device and the inlet, the check valve comprising a seat and a movable closing member initially held at a position distant from the seat by contact with a guiding surface and movable past the position by the pin so as to cooperate with the seat and prevent a refilling flow of gas from the outlet to the inlet. The guiding surface is on a tubular portion fixed to the valve body and comprising at least one radial aperture so as to allow the refilling flow of gas to by-pass the closing member when in the distant position.
Abstract:
The invention relates to a device for regulating the flow rate and/or pressure of a fluid, such as valve for a pressure gas cylinder, comprising a reducing valve including a first plug designed to be moved in the normal flow direction of the fluid during closure. The reducing valve also comprises a plunger to which the plug is coupled. The face of the plunger that is oriented towards the first plug defines a regulation chamber together with the body. The aforementioned face also comprises a seal that engages with a corresponding surface of the body such as to form a second plug for maintaining residual pressure. The regulation device also comprises a means for preloading and releasing a spring acting on the opposite face of the plunger.
Abstract:
A valve for compressed gas, comprising a body extending longitudinally, with a gas inlet at a lower end of the body, a gas outlet and a gas passage fluidly interconnecting the gas inlet and the gas outlet; a shut-off device housed in the body and configured for selectively shutting-off and opening the gas passage; a lever pivotally mounted on the body, at an upper end of the body, and configured for actuating the shut-off device; a hook pivotally mounted on the lever for engaging with a counter-shape on the body and thereby holding the lever in a folded position along the body; wherein the upper end of the body comprises a cylindrical wall delimiting an upper bore, the counter-shape being an upper edge of the cylindrical wall.
Abstract:
An electric generator comprising a rotor with permanent magnets, configured for rotating about a rotation axis; a stator comprising at least one magnetic yoke with arms extending axially inside or outside of the rotor so as to be adjacent to a radial inner or outer side, respectively, of the rotor; wherein the arms of the at least one magnetic yoke are circumferentially distributed so as to form a slot between each pair of adjacent arms, each slot and each arm showing a width. The widths of the arms and/or the widths of the slots have different values distributed along the circumference. The invention is also directed to a valve comprising the electric generator equipped with a turbine wheel for being driven by a flow of gas in the valve.
Abstract:
A method for calculating the remaining usage time of a gas cylinder equipped with a pressure reducer, the method comprising the following steps: (a) measuring the pressure of the gas in the cylin-der; (b) calculating the variation of pressure of the gas in the cylinder over time while gas is out-putted; (c) calculating a remaining usage time Tr based on the measured pressure in the cylinder and the calculated variation of pressure. Step (c) takes into account characteristics of the pressure reducer relative to variations of its nominal flow rate along the decrease of its inlet pressure while emptying the cylinder.
